What Are Water-Saving Fixtures?
Water-saving fixtures are innovative plumbing devices designed to reduce water consumption without sacrificing performance. These fixtures include faucets, showerheads, toilets, and other appliances that utilize advanced technology to minimize water usage. By incorporating features such as aerators, low-flow designs, and dual-flush mechanisms, water-saving fixtures significantly lower the amount of water used in residential and commercial settings.
Types of Water-Saving Fixtures
There are several types of water-saving fixtures available on the market today. Faucets equipped with aerators mix air with water, creating a steady stream while using less water. Low-flow showerheads are designed to deliver a satisfying shower experience while consuming less than 2.5 gallons per minute. Toilets with dual-flush options allow users to choose between a full flush for solid waste and a reduced flush for liquid waste, further conserving water.

How Water-Saving Fixtures Work
Water-saving fixtures operate through various mechanisms designed to optimize water flow. For instance, low-flow faucets and showerheads use pressure-compensating technology to maintain a strong water flow while using less water. Toilets with dual-flush systems utilize two different flush volumes, allowing users to select the appropriate amount of water needed for each flush. These technologies ensure that water is used efficiently without compromising functionality.

Regulations and Standards for Water-Saving Fixtures
Many regions have implemented regulations and standards for water-saving fixtures to promote water conservation. The Environmental Protection Agency (EPA) in the United States has established the WaterSense program, which certifies products that meet specific efficiency criteria. Fixtures bearing the WaterSense label are tested for performance and efficiency, ensuring that consumers are purchasing reliable water-saving products.

Maintenance of Water-Saving Fixtures
Maintaining water-saving fixtures is crucial for ensuring their longevity and efficiency. Regular cleaning and inspection can prevent clogs and leaks, which can lead to increased water usage. For faucets and showerheads, descaling may be necessary to remove mineral buildup. Toilets should be checked for leaks and proper flushing performance. By keeping fixtures well-maintained, users can continue to benefit from water savings over time.
